随着人工智能技术的发展,越来越多的人开始关注AI领域,并希望通过系统学习来掌握相关技能。本文将从理论到实践两个方面出发,为读者提供一份全面的学习指南。
一、理论基础
理论是构建任何一门学科的基础,在AI领域也不例外。首先需要了解的是机器学习与深度学习的概念及区别。简单来说,机器学习是一种使计算机能够从数据中自动“学习”并改进特定任务性能的方法;而深度学习则是机器学习的一个分支,它模仿人脑处理信息的方式,通过多层神经网络进行复杂模式识别。
接下来要熟悉的就是各种算法了,包括但不限于线性回归、逻辑回归、支持向量机、决策树等传统算法以及卷积神经网络(CNN)、循环神经网络(RNN)等现代深度学习模型。理解每种方法背后的数学原理对于后续应用至关重要。
二、编程语言与工具
Python因其简洁易懂且拥有丰富的库支持而在AI界广受欢迎,是初学者入门的最佳选择之一。除此之外,还需要掌握一些常用的开发框架如TensorFlow、PyTorch等,它们提供了大量预定义函数使得搭建神经网络变得非常便捷。
同时也要学会使用Jupyter Notebook这样的交互式环境来进行实验和可视化结果展示,这将大大提高工作效率。
三、项目实战经验积累
理论知识固然重要,但没有实际操作就难以真正理解和运用所学内容。因此建议大家尽早参与到具体项目当中去锻炼自己:
- 寻找公开数据集或竞赛题目作为练手材料;
- 尝试解决身边存在的问题,比如图像分类、文本生成等;
- 加入开源社区贡献代码,与其他开发者交流心得;
- 如果有机会的话还可以参加实习工作,在专业指导下完成更复杂的任务。
四、持续学习与进阶提升
技术日新月异,保持好奇心和求知欲对每位从业者而言都十分必要。可以通过阅读论文、观看在线讲座等方式紧跟最新研究动态。另外也可以挑战更高难度的课题,例如自然语言处理中的语义理解、强化学习等前沿方向。
成为一名合格的人工智能工程师并非一蹴而就的过程,需要付出大量的时间和精力。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/300938.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。